Had four male Indigo Buntings on the ground this morning mixed in with two White-Throated Sparrows. Interesting mix of summer and winter dwelling birds. The grackles are keeping most of the small birds off the feeder itself. My 6 or 7 cowbirds have departed -- probably having accomplished their nefarious deeds.
